Syrian chaos threatens Iraq, warns Sunni leader

IRAQ'S teetering democracy could be torn apart by events in neighbouring Syria in the next few weeks, according to leading figures from both sides of Baghdad's sectarian divide.
Iraq's broad coalition government already appears to be falling apart just days after the withdrawal of US troops, with Shia Muslim Prime Minister Nouri al-Maliki overseeing attempts to arrest the country's most senior Sunni Muslim politician, Vice-President Tariq al-Hashemi, for alleged terrorism.
Prominent Sunni Sheik Ali Sleiman al-Dumeni warns Iraq could revert to sectarian warfare if the situation in Syria is not quickly brought under control.
"We could be looking at the end of Iraq. I'm not exaggerating, Iraq might end as a nation," said Sheik Ali, the second most senior figure in the nation's largest tribe, the Dulemi.
